What Does Error E5 Mean?
The E5 error on your Kleenmaid dishwasher indicates a water overfill condition, where the appliance has detected that the water level exceeds normal limits. This can cause the dishwasher to stop mid-cycle, display the E5 code, and may lead to unusual water accumulation or flooding at the base. Common causes include a malfunctioning water inlet valve or a faulty water level/pressure sensor.
Common Symptoms:
- Dishwasher stops mid-cycle
- Display shows E5 without progressing
- Unusual water accumulation or flooding at base
- Cycle fails to start or drain properly
Possible Causes
- Water overfill detected by level/pressure sensor (medium)
- Faulty water inlet valve or level sensor leading to uncontrolled water intake (medium)
How to Fix Error E5
DIY Fix Basic checks for overfill condition
- Turn off & disconnect power to the dishwasher
- Ensure the water supply valve is fully open but not leaking
- Check for visible water at base of dishwasher or pooling around unit
- Inspect drain hose and filter for clogs that could prevent proper draining
Technician Only Inspect & test inlet and water level control components
- Test water inlet valve for proper operation and replace if it allows uncontrolled water flow
- Test the water level/pressure sensor (float or electronic sensor) and replace if faulty
- Check associated wiring and connectors for corrosion or damage
- Verify drain pump and hose are clear to ensure proper fill‑drain balance
Parts needed: Water inlet valve, Water level/pressure sensor, Hoses and connectors
